Adam Biegel leads Alston & Bird’s Washington, D.C., antitrust practice team. He has substantial experience representing clients on antitrust counseling and litigation matters, including those involving government and internal investigations, mergers and joint ventures, pricing and distribution practices, compliance counseling and training, multidistrict litigation and pre-merger reviews under the Hart-Scott-Rodino Act, particularly in the health care, manufacturing, financial services and chemical sectors. He regularly represents clients before the U.S. Department of Justice (DOJ) Antitrust Division, Federal Trade Commission (FTC) and state attorneys general, and coordinates many cross-border competition matters.

Mr. Biegel has been recognized for his antitrust experience by Chambers USA and Best Lawyers®. He is a longtime member of the leadership of the American Bar Association’s Section of Antitrust Law, having served on its governing board and chaired its Corporate Counseling Committee.

He speaks and writes regularly on antitrust topics and has contributed to publications by West, Global Legal Group and the ABA.

Mr. Biegel served as a law clerk to the Hon. Frank M. Hull, U.S. Court of Appeals for the Eleventh Circuit. Prior to attending law school, he worked as a reporter for the Arkansas Democrat-Gazette and on the legislative staff of U.S. Senator Orrin Hatch (R-Utah).

Antitrust Counseling and Investigations Served as lead U.S. antitrust counsel to leading corporations and trade associations in a variety of industries, including automotive, financial services, chemicals, consumer products, building products, health insurance, fiber optics, medical devices, hospitals, retail, industrial equipment and sports. Advised industry coalitions and trade associations on antitrust compliance in connection with regulatory, lobbying, information sharing and standard setting initiatives. Represented clients in connection with multiple mergers and joint ventures investigated by the DOJ and FTC, including those in the banking, chemical, distribution, packaging, health insurance, hospital, dialysis clinic, pharmaceutical, construction and medical product sectors. Represented multiple leading retailers and apparel manufacturers on antitrust compliance and state consumer protection matters. Regularly counsel leading U.S. and global companies on antitrust issues, including Hart-Scott-Rodino Act pre-merger requirements and filings, compliance policies and training, compliance reviews, dawn raid protocols, competitor collaborations, exemptions, group purchasing, pricing and distribution practices, interlocking directorates and government investigations.

Represented individuals in criminal antitrust investigations by the DOJ Antitrust Division, including an airline executive in the air cargo cartel investigation and a real estate investor in the foreclosure auction bid-rigging investigation. Advised one of the largest health care companies in the U.S. on antitrust and public policy issues, including legislative proposals and participation in antitrust agency hearings.

Antitrust Litigation Represented an international auto parts manufacturer in a multidistrict class action litigation matter alleging price-fixing activity among manufacturers of oil, air and fuel filters. Served as special discovery counsel in a rare litigated challenge by the DOJ Antitrust Division to a consummated merger. Represented an insulation manufacturer in a class action lawsuit alleging improper coordination of pricing activity. Represented leading pharmaceutical and wireless equipment manufacturers in intellectual property litigation matters involving monopolization claims. Filed amicus briefs in federal appeals courts on behalf of industry associations in multiple antitrust matters, including three state hospital associations in a physician privileges case, state legislators in a proceeding concerning insurance antitrust exemption and a national health care trade association in an exclusive dealing case.
